YCL cadres attack 10th grader with khukuris

DHADING: Cadres of Young Communist League (YCL) thrashed a tenth grader after forcibly taking him out from classroom when examination was in progress here in Dhading yesterday.

Fifteen-year-old Bir Bahadur Tamang, who is also known as Raman, of Darkha VDC -- a tenth grader in Bachchhala Devi Higher Secondary School in Satyadevi VDC, was seriously injured in the beating. Eyewitnesses said the Maoists attacked him with khukuri. Besides serious injuries all over the body, he also had his leg broken in the assault.

Tamang is a supporter of ANNFSU, affiliated to CPN-UML.Tamang was brought to the district headquarters for treatment from where he was referred to Kathmandu.

In the wake of the brutal attack on its activists, the UML student wing called for Dhading bandh today. The ANNFSU demanded to take stringent action against the culprits and compensation for the victim. The district headquarters remained shut throughout the day due to the bandh call.

Dhading UML has claimed that Tamang was attacked by the group of YCL cadres led by “Kumar” at around 1 pm. According to the party, the Maoist cadres have been threatening the supporters of UML of physical action in different villages accusing that the UML cadres were involved in a quarrel in Darkha village when Maoist cadre Santa Bahadur Tamang was shot at four days ago.
